A Perfect Mind Refreshing & Soothing Romcom with Charming ML & FL?
• A Refreshing and Healing Romance
I don't even know where to start, but I have to share how I felt about this drama.
• He Suye (Zhang Linge)
The male lead, He Suye, is one of the greenest flags I've seen in a drama in a long time! He looked absolutely gorgeous in his doctor's white coat. I loved how he fell for her at first sight but didn't push things. He gave her space and advice and never tried to control her career decisions, (which is something a lot of male leads doesn't do in other dramas). He won her heart slowly and never made her feel pressured, even after she rejected him. This showed the maturity of his character. He was always honest about his feelings and had everything most of us girls want in a partner.
• Shen Xifan (Xu Ruohan)
Shen Xifan is a beautiful, talented, and independent woman with a simple elegance. What I liked most about her is that she never sacrificed her dreams for her boyfriend or family. She was confident in her career and seized opportunities, which is a welcome change from many dramas where the female lead gives up on her dreams because of her parents.
• Their Relationship
The development of their relationship was one of the most enjoyable parts of the show. Suye was not just a boyfriend; he was also a good friend to Xifan. He helped boost her confidence when she was hesitant about going abroad and gave her time when she first rejected him—a true green flag! I loved all the kiss scenes and how she actively participated instead of just standing there like a statue. They complemented each other so well. They understood one another, worked through their issues, and had a very healthy relationship!
• About this drama : This drama is a perfect rom-com with no toxic characters, unnecessary breakups, or other typical drama tropes.
• Scenery and Themes
The locations and scenery were some of the most beautiful and soothing I've ever seen. I especially loved the hotels area and the scenic routes to Xifan, Xiangya, and Senior Lin's hotel. I took so many screenshots of those locations!
I also did some research on Chinese medicine after watching the show, and I found it fascinating. I loved how the drama included the benefits of various Chinese medicine elements at the beginning of each episode. It was also great that they gave proper screen time and respect to both leads' professions. We saw Shen Xifan as a responsible hotel manager and He Suye as a wonderful doctor.
• Conclusion : I honestly can't think of anything I didn't like about this drama. I enjoyed every single episode. As a rom-com fan, this is definitely one of my favorite "mind-healing" dramas.
